incorrect state estimated tax in TTax 2020

in my CA Tax return, it reports that i have entered an amount of CA quarterly estimated tax payment.   This amount should be 0 .  I followed the instructions 

 

 

I then went back to my Fed Tax per instructions above, and click No

then went back to CA tax, and it is not fixed.  ?   how do i make  the needed changes ? 

UPDATE:  I then went back to the Form 540NR and found the entry on line 82.  

Questions
how was this line calculated since i don't recall entering this anywhere in my Fed return.  ? 
What's the correct way to fix this since , for me, it should be zero, otherwise, my refund will be "larger" than what I had paid in taxes for 2020 ?

State estimated taxes are entered in Deductions & Credits > Estimates and Other Taxes Paid > Estimated Tax Payments.

  1. Type estimated taxes in Search in the upper right
  2. Click on Go to Estimated Tax Payments
  3. Select State estimated taxes for 2020
  4. Delete any amounts you see
